Next.js & Tailwind vs Traditional Web Development in 2025

| By Michal
3 min read

Hey web developers and tech decision-makers! 👋 After our deep dive into Webflow vs WordPress, let's talk about something equally important - the evolution of web development itself. Should you stick with traditional HTML/CSS/JS, or is it time to embrace Next.js and Tailwind? Let's find out!

The Development Landscape in 2025

Remember when building websites meant just HTML, CSS, and some jQuery? Those days are like remembering flip phones - nostalgic, but not quite cutting it anymore. Here's why:

Traditional Stack (HTML/CSS/JS)

  • Direct browser rendering
  • Manual file organization
  • Vanilla JavaScript
  • Custom CSS from scratch
  • Manual optimization

Modern Stack (Next.js/Tailwind)

  • Server-side and static rendering
  • Automatic code splitting
  • React components
  • Utility-first CSS
  • Built-in optimization

Performance Comparison

Traditional Approach Performance

Like driving a manual car:

  • Manual cache management
  • Self-implemented lazy loading
  • Custom performance optimization
  • Browser-dependent rendering
  • Manual code splitting

Next.js Performance

Like driving a Tesla:

  • Automatic image optimization
  • Built-in code splitting
  • Server-side rendering
  • Static site generation
  • Automatic performance optimization

Development Experience

Traditional Development

The old-school way:

  • Manual file management
  • Direct DOM manipulation
  • Custom CSS organization
  • Manual build process
  • Browser refresh for changes

Next.js + Tailwind Development

Modern developer experience:

  • Component-based architecture
  • Hot module replacement
  • Utility-first styling
  • Automatic routing
  • TypeScript support

Maintenance and Scalability

Traditional Maintenance

Manual processes:

  • Direct file updates
  • Manual dependency management
  • Custom caching implementation
  • Browser compatibility testing
  • Manual deployment process

Next.js Maintenance

Modern workflow:

  • Component reusability
  • NPM package management
  • Vercel deployment
  • Automatic versioning
  • Built-in testing support

SEO and Performance

Traditional SEO Approach

Manual optimization:

  • Server-side rendering setup
  • Manual meta tag management
  • Custom sitemap generation
  • Manual performance optimization

Next.js SEO Capabilities

Built-in optimization:

  • Automatic static optimization
  • Built-in head management
  • Automatic sitemap generation
  • Image optimization

Developer Productivity

Tailwind Advantages

Modern CSS approach:

  • Rapid prototyping
  • Consistent styling
  • No context switching
  • Small bundle sizes
  • Built-in responsiveness

Traditional CSS Challenges

Old-school styling:

  • Custom CSS architecture
  • Naming conventions
  • Style conflicts
  • Larger CSS bundles
  • Manual media queries

Real-World Impact

Development Speed

Comparison in a typical project:

  • Traditional: 100 hours
  • Next.js + Tailwind: 60 hours
  • 40% time saving

Performance Metrics

Average improvements:

  • Page load: 50% faster
  • First contentful paint: 40% faster
  • Time to interactive: 45% faster

When to Choose What

Choose Next.js + Tailwind For:

  • Modern web applications
  • SEO-critical projects
  • Scale requirements
  • Fast development needs
  • Team development

Stick with Traditional For:

  • Simple static sites
  • Legacy system maintenance
  • Small team familiarity
  • Basic web presence

The Bottom Line

In 2025, choosing Next.js and Tailwind isn't just about following trends - it's about embracing tools that make development faster, more efficient, and more maintainable. While traditional web development still has its place, modern tools provide significant advantages that are hard to ignore.

At Wisecoda, we've embraced Next.js and Tailwind because we've seen firsthand how it helps us deliver better results faster. Want to see how these modern tools can transform your web development process? Let's chat about your next project! 🚀

P.S. This concludes our comprehensive series on modern web development tools and platforms. Remember, the best choice is always the one that aligns with your specific needs and goals!

Share this article